DURANT –– For the second year in a row, Southeastern Oklahoma State University will be the site of a PI-STEM Summer Academy for students who will be in 8th or 9th grade in the fall of 2022. The application period begins on March 1, and the selection of participants will begin on April 1.

Oklahomans who missed open enrollment but still need health insurance can check with a Healthcare Navigator to find out if they are eligible for a special enrollment period in the online Marketplace. Approximately 40 specially trained and certified Navigator assisters ––all attorneys, paralegals and legal support staff from Legal Aid Services of Oklahoma and professionals from collaborating nonprofits –– stand ready to help Oklahoma citizens understand their health insurance options including private coverage on the Marketplace.

Family Features –– More than half of Americans take an over-the-counter vitamin or dietary supplement, but many may not realize that the quality of these products can vary greatly. Because supplements are not regulated by the Food and Drug Administration like other medicines, not all are quality products. When choosing a vitamin or other supplement, checking for independent verification can help ensure quality.

On Thursday afternoon, a group of local business owners and public figures attended a presentation put on by the Oklahoma Small Business Development Center and hosted by Choctaw Electric in Hugo. The Oklahoma Small Business Development Center expressed its interest in assisting the tri-county area of Choctaw, McCurtain and Pushmataha counties with their small business needs and encouraging the counties to form a consortium that would fund a permanent position for an OKSBDC adviser in Idabel.
